The High Cost of Starting Over

When you think about changing your tech, you might look at new software. These new tools look great. They promise to solve every problem. But the cost of a full replacement is very high. You have to pay for the new license. You have to pay for the setup. You also have to pay to train your staff.

The hidden costs are even bigger. When you replace a core system, your business slows down. Your team has to learn a new way to work. This leads to mistakes and lost time. Many projects like this go over budget. Some even fail completely. By choosing to connect instead of replace, you avoid these risks. You keep the tools your team already knows. You just make them work better together.

Why Connection Beats Replacement

Connecting your systems means you build bridges between them. This is often called integration. When your tools share data, you do not have to enter the same info twice. This saves time and cuts down on errors. It is a key part of IT budget optimization.

Here are some reasons why connection is better:

  • It costs much less than buying new software.
  • It takes less time to set up.
  • Your team does not need to learn a whole new system.
  • You keep the data history you have built over the years.
  • You can add new features slowly instead of all at once.

How to Achieve Cost-Effective Digital Transformation

A cost-effective digital transformation does not happen by accident. You need a plan. First, look at every piece of software you use. Ask yourself if it still does its job. If it does, keep it. If it lacks a certain feature, look for a way to add that feature through a connection.

You can use APIs or middleware to link your tools. This allows data to flow from your sales tool to your accounting tool. It lets your marketing team see what your customers are buying. When information moves freely, your whole company runs better. You get the benefits of a modern system without the price tag of a new one.

Building a Lean IT Environment

Lean IT is about being smart with your resources. It means you do not buy things you do not need. It also means you look for ways to work faster with less effort. Connecting your systems is a perfect example of this.

To build a lean environment, follow these steps:

  • List all your current software and what they do.
  • Find the gaps where data is not moving between teams.
  • Use simple links to fill those gaps.
  • Stop paying for tools that do the same thing as other tools.
  • Focus on making your current team more productive.

This approach keeps your company flexible. You can change one small part of your system without breaking the rest. This is much safer than trying to change everything at once. It keeps your business moving forward while keeping your costs low.

Common Questions About IT Budget Optimization

Can I really get modern features without buying new software?

Yes. Many old systems can still hold data well. You can add a new "layer" on top of them. This layer can give you a modern look and new features while using the old data.

Is it hard to connect different types of software?

It used to be hard. Now, there are many tools that make it simple. Most modern software has ways to talk to other programs. You just need the right plan to link them.

How much can I save by connecting instead of replacing?

Every company is different. However, many find that connecting costs only a small part of what a full replacement would cost. You also save on training and lost work time.

Will my data be safe if I link systems?

Yes, if you do it correctly. Moving data between systems can be very secure. You just need to follow standard safety rules for your industry.
